Job Title: Finance Executive / Manager Banking & Compliance

Department: Finance & Accounts

Reporting To: Head – Finance / CFO

Job Purpose:

To manage all banking-related activities, including preparation of CMA data, coordination for credit facilities, bank guarantees, credit rating submissions, equipment financing, and insurance management to support ongoing and upcoming construction projects.

Key Responsibilities:

1. CMA & Bank Liaison

  • Prepare and submit Credit Monitoring Arrangement (CMA) data to all consortium and non-consortium banks for working capital and term loan renewals.
  • Coordinate with banks for enhancement or restructuring of credit facilities as per project funding needs.
  • Provide accurate financial projections, cost estimates, and project-specific financial statements.
  • Monitor fund utilization and compliance with banking covenants and sanction terms.

2. Bank Guarantee (BG) & Letter of Credit (LC) Management

  • Handle issuance, renewal, and release of Bank Guarantees related to project tenders, performance, and advance guarantees.
  • Coordinate with project and commercial teams to ensure BGs are issued as per tender and client requirements.
  • Track validity, margin, and expiry of BGs/LCs and ensure timely extensions or closures.
  • Maintain an updated BG/LC register for internal and audit purposes.

3. Credit Rating & Documentation

  • Coordinate with credit rating agencies for periodic reviews and renewals.
  • Prepare and submit required financial data, project performance reports, and management presentations.
  • Ensure timely completion of rating exercises and maintain proper documentation for compliance and bank submission.

4. Equipment Finance & Term Loans

  • Identify financing requirements for construction equipment, vehicles, and machinery.
  • Liaise with banks/NBFCs for equipment finance proposals, documentation, and disbursement.
  • Ensure compliance with loan covenants and maintain repayment schedules and asset records.

5. Insurance & Risk Management

  • Arrange and renew insurance policies for assets, projects, employees, and equipment.
  • Liaise with insurance providers for coverage, premium negotiation, and claim settlements.
  • Maintain an updated insurance register and ensure all sites and assets are adequately insured.

6. Financial Control & Audit Support

  • Maintain all banking and finance-related documents systematically.
  • Support internal, statutory, and bank audits by providing timely records and clarifications.
  • Ensure compliance with company financial policies, confidentiality norms, and regulatory requirements.

Qualifications & Experience

  • Education: B.Com / M.Com / MBA (Finance) / CA (Inter)
  • Experience: 4–10 years in construction / infrastructure industry, with hands-on experience in CMA preparation, bank guarantees, and project finance coordination.

Skills & Competencies

  • Strong knowledge of project-based banking and financial documentation
  • Proficiency in MS Excel, financial analysis, and fund flow management
  • Good liaisoning and communication skills with banks, NBFCs, and rating agencies
  • Attention to detail and strong record-keeping ability
  • Understanding of insurance and asset risk management in project environments
